0

すべての id 値を関数に渡す必要があります。これどうやってするの?

すべての ID をループして、これらの楽しいスカラー関数にすべての ID を渡すことができる場合のように

empFn(emp.[id])
4

2 に答える 2

1

これを行うには、テーブル値パラメーターを使用できます。

http://msdn.microsoft.com/en-us/library/bb510489.aspx

ネット上にはたくさんの例があります。

于 2013-04-24T08:24:24.100 に答える
0

質問が正しい場合は、 CROSS APPLYを使用してください。

SELECT *
FROM dbo.employees emp
CROSS APPLY (SELECT * FROM dbo.empFn(emp.[id]))
于 2013-04-24T08:15:01.957 に答える